A sector of a circle of radius 9cm subtends angle 120° at the centre of the circle. Find the area of the sector to the nearest cm(^2) [Take π = 22/7]
-
A.
75cm2 -
B.
84cm2 -
C.
85cm2 -
D.
86cm2 -
E.
95cm2
Correct Answer: Option C
Explanation
Area of a sector = θ/360 x πr(^2)
= 120/360 x 22/7 x 81/1
= 84.86 cm(^2)
(approxeq) 85cm(^2) (to the nearest cm)
